  2. CHECK FREEZE FRAME DATA (HYBRID CONTROL) 
    1. Read output DTCs.

      Powertrain > Hybrid Control > Trouble Codes 

    2. Using the GTS, make a note of the Freeze Frame Data item "Hybrid Battery Block 3 to 10 Voltage".
    3. Compare the Freeze Frame Data item "Hybrid Battery Block 3 to 10 Voltage" values with those shown in the following combination table.
      Condition
      "Hybrid Battery Block 3 Voltage" - "Hybrid Battery Block 4 Voltage" = 1.2 V or more
      "Hybrid Battery Block 4 Voltage" - "Hybrid Battery Block 3 Voltage" = 1.2 V or more
      "Hybrid Battery Block 4 Voltage" - "Hybrid Battery Block 5 Voltage" = 1.2 V or more
      "Hybrid Battery Block 5 Voltage" - "Hybrid Battery Block 4 Voltage" = 1.2 V or more
      "Hybrid Battery Block 5 Voltage" - "Hybrid Battery Block 6 Voltage" = 1.2 V or more
      "Hybrid Battery Block 6 Voltage" - "Hybrid Battery Block 5 Voltage" = 1.2 V or more
      "Hybrid Battery Block 6 Voltage" - "Hybrid Battery Block 7 Voltage" = 1.2 V or more
      "Hybrid Battery Block 7 Voltage" - "Hybrid Battery Block 6 Voltage" = 1.2 V or more
      "Hybrid Battery Block 7 Voltage" - "Hybrid Battery Block 8 Voltage" = 1.2 V or more
      "Hybrid Battery Block 8 Voltage" - "Hybrid Battery Block 7 Voltage" = 1.2 V or more
      "Hybrid Battery Block 8 Voltage" - "Hybrid Battery Block 9 Voltage" = 1.2 V or more
      "Hybrid Battery Block 9 Voltage" - "Hybrid Battery Block 8 Voltage" = 1.2 V or more
      "Hybrid Battery Block 9 Voltage" - "Hybrid Battery Block 10 Voltage" = 1.2 V or more
      "Hybrid Battery Block 10 Voltage" - "Hybrid Battery Block 9 Voltage" = 1.2 V or more

  3. CHECK TOTAL DISTANCE DRIVEN 
    1. Read the odometer to check the total distance the vehicle has been driven.

      Result

      Result Proceed to
      Total distance driven is less than 200000 km (124280 mile) A
      Total distance driven is 200000 km (124280 mile) or more Current total distance driven - total distance driven when hybrid battery terminal block replaced = less than 200000 km (124280 mile) *1
      Other than above B

      HINT: 

      *1: If the hybrid battery terminal block has been replaced, use the total distance driven since it was replaced.

  5. CHECK FREEZE FRAME DATA (HYBRID CONTROL) 
    1. Read output DTCs.

      Powertrain > Hybrid Control > Trouble Codes 

    2. Using the GTS, make a note of the Freeze Frame Data item "Hybrid Battery Block 1, 2, 11 and 12 Voltage".
    3. Compare the Freeze Frame Data item "Hybrid Battery Block 1, 2, 11 and 12 Voltage" values with those shown in the following combination tables.
      TABLE 1

      Circuit A Battery Block Circuit B Battery Block Condition
      Hybrid Battery Block 1 Voltage Hybrid Battery Block 2 Voltage "Hybrid Battery Block 1 Voltage" - "Hybrid Battery Block 2 Voltage" = 1.2 V or more
      Hybrid Battery Block 12 Voltage Hybrid Battery Block 11 Voltage "Hybrid Battery Block 12 Voltage" - "Hybrid Battery Block 11 Voltage" = 1.2 V or more
      TABLE 2

      Circuit A Battery Block Circuit B Battery Block Condition
      Hybrid Battery Block 1 Voltage Hybrid Battery Block 2 Voltage "Hybrid Battery Block 2 Voltage" - "Hybrid Battery Block 1 Voltage" = 1.2 V or more
      Hybrid Battery Block 12 Voltage Hybrid Battery Block 11 Voltage "Hybrid Battery Block 11 Voltage" - "Hybrid Battery Block 12 Voltage" = 1.2 V or more

      HINT: 

      If an internal malfunction occurs in the battery voltage sensor, this symptom (difference in voltage of 1.2 V or more for certain pairs of blocks as shown in the illustration) will occur.

      Result

      Result Proceed to
      Either of the following conditions is met:
      1. All conditions in table 1 are met.
      2. All conditions in table 2 are met.
      A
      Other than above B
